About Elkader State Park

What sets Elkader City Park Campground apart is its rare combination of small-town charm, convenient amenities, and seamless access to outdoor recreation. This 3-acre campground is perfectly positioned near the Turkey River, offering a peaceful retreat with tree-lined grounds and modern conveniences like hot showers and sanitary dump stations.

The campground features approximately 60 RV sites, including water and electric hookups, and 45-50 tent sites, making it a suitable choice for both motorhome travelers and traditional campers. A well-maintained bathhouse ensures comfort during your stay, while on-site firewood and picnic tables add to its appeal. Unique amenities include access to the nearby Pony Hollow Trail and River Walk, which connect visitors to the scenic downtown Elkader and its historic charm. Additionally, the park offers recreational facilities like a 9-hole disc golf course, tennis and pickleball courts, and a playground, catering to families and active travelers.

Located in Elkader, Iowa, this campground is an ideal base for exploring the Turkey River’s water trails, historic sites like the Carter House Museum, and the tranquil landscapes of the Driftless Area. Its proximity to local attractions and year-round availability make it a practical and enjoyable destination for weekend escapes, stopovers, or extended vacations.
